Direct connect offering ‘sizeable’ commissions
Galileo International announced delivery of direct connect access for their newest distribution partner, LeisureLink Inc.
Galileo travel agents worldwide can now access and book vacation rental properties — in real time — such as condominiums, villas and private homes. They will be offered on the same availability screens used for booking hotel accommodations.
The partnership strengthens the Galileo vacation rental offering by adding access to over 6,000 units of inventory throughout North America, according to company officials.
Said Jeff Horch, vice president, Hospitality Distribution for Cendant Travel Distribution Services:
“Our partnership with LeisureLink lets us deliver a technically advanced solution to the vacation rental industry, and very attractive inventory to our travel agency partners — one which presents sizeable commission opportunities.”
Galileo has added a new chain code qualifier, “VR,” that returns results for all vacation rental inventory, including LeisureLink as well as several other leading vacation rental companies.
